 Traffic linked to the management of swarm services is encrypted by default using the AES algorithm in GCM mode. In order to encrypt application-related data traffic, it is possible to use the **--opt encrypted** option when creating the overlay network. In this case, Docker creates IPSEC tunnels between each node using the same algorithm as the swarm services traffic. There is therefore a performance degradation to be assessed before going into production.
